Who we are:
Bloomberg’s data underpins the world’s financial systems, and the Real-Time Data platform (RDP) delivers it to hundreds of thousands of Enterprise and Terminal users. Every day, we’re consuming 100s of billions of ticks of data and delivering them to Bloomberg clients in real-time. We’re building the largest data distribution infrastructure in the world. Our clients rely on this data (such as equity prices) to be successful in their day-to-day trading and risk management. Given the scale, speed, and business critical nature of our product, we’re constantly focused on scalability, reliability and throughput.
Our team:
If RDP is the platform for our customers to consume market data, the market data services (MDS) team provides the reference data that is needed by our customers to make financial decisions. It interfaces with various data sources and provides a consolidated view of the reference data consumable via API over the RDP distribution network. The MDS team also provides real-time related services such as resolution (think of DNS-like resolution) and initial paint.

The technologies you’ll use:
The main technology we use is C++ on Unix/Linux. Our builds are automated using Jenkins and we use Python and Docker for our testing frameworks. We use Lua for the backend development of our tools.
